West Midlands Trains is a train operator based in the United Kingdom, providing services across the West Midlands region. It operates a variety of train types, including the Class 350 Desiro, Class 323 Electrostar, Class 170 Turbostar, and Class 172 Turbostar. These trains offer a range of onboard facilities, such as free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and air conditioning. Passengers can purchase a range of tickets, including single, return, and season tickets. The most popular routes operated by West Midlands Trains include Birmingham to London Euston, Birmingham to Wolverhampton, and Birmingham to Coventry.

In Wolverhampton, visitors can enjoy a range of activities such as attending performances at the historic Wolverhampton Grand Theatre or exploring the scenic West Park. History enthusiasts will appreciate the Black Country Living Museum, while sports fans can tour Molineux Stadium, home to Wolverhampton Wanderers FC. Art lovers will find the Bilston Craft Gallery and Wolverhampton Art Gallery intriguing, each hosting unique exhibitions. For those interested in historical architecture, Wightwick Manor and Gardens, Bantock House Museum, Moseley Old Hall, and St. Peter's Collegiate Church offer a glimpse into the past with their rich stories and beautiful settings.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Kidsgrove: Staff help available: No, Step free access coverage: No, Step free access note: Category B Level to Manchester to Stoke on Trent bound platform only. Access to all other platforms via footbridge only. This station has tactile paving at the edge of each platform, Accessible car park equipment: Wheelchair users may require assistance using car park equipment at this station, Accessible ticket machines: There are no acc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: No, Wheelchairs available: No,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No.
